If You Don't Like the News, Make Stuff Up
Posted by: Dean Barnett at 9:23 AM

And you though the Moveon.Org ad was something.  You ain’t seen nothin’ yet.  There is no hole so deep that the modern left considers it unnecessary to keep digging.  In other words, the demonization of David Petraeus has just begun.

The lefties at the Daily Kos and Think Progress are both giving a lot of play to the following quote that Admiral William Fallon allegedly (much more on that in a bit) made about his underling David Petraeus during their first meeting in Baghdad last March.  The Daily Kos and Think Progress report Fallon called Petraeus “an ass-kissing little chicken-sh*t.”

I know what you’re thinking.  For reputable outfits like the Daily Kos and Think Progress to report such an incendiary comment, the remark must be impeccably sourced.  Well…

The original report of the comment, the scoop if you will, came in something called the “Inter Press Service News Agency,” or “IPS” as the organization bills itself.  What?  You’ve never heard of this IPS and find yourself curious about who and what it is?  IPS describes itself this way on its website: “IPS, civil society's leading news agency, is an independent voice from the South and for development, delving into globalisation for the stories underneath. Another communication is possible.”  I don’t know what any of that means either, but I figure I’d share it with you and put it our there for deconstruction.

A couple of things about this IPS “scoop”.  IPS reported the alleged exchange on September 12, or yesterday to you and me.  The alleged exchange occurred back in March.  You also might wonder how IPS got this juicy nugget.  Did Admiral Fallon put a call into the news agency renowned for “delving into globalization”?  Hardly.  IPS got the story from “Pentagon sources familiar with reports of the meeting.”  Mind you, IPS didn’t just use just anonymous Pentagon source who might have seen the exchange.  IPS relied on sources who not only didn’t witness the exchange, but didn’t even talk to people who witnessed the exchange.  They were just “familiar with reports of the meeting.” Allegedly.

Here’s the kicker.  Both Think Progress and the Daily Kos report IPS’s “scoop” like it’s a fact.  Think Progress qualifies its reportage of Fallon’s comment merely by saying, “Inter-Press Service suggests animosity between the two might be one reason for Fallon’s absence” and then hits its readers with the quote.  Think Progress does not bother to note the flimsiness of IPS’s reporting, nor does it bother to say exactly who and what IPS is.  Maybe IPS is a household name where “delving into globalisation” is de rigueur, but I doubt it.

The Daily Kos does even worse.  In happily relating Fallon’s alleged comment, Daily Kos front pager BarbinMD doesn’t even mention IPS.  She doesn’t even link to IPS, a tacit admission of what a pile of hooey their report is.  Instead, Dr. Barbin oddly chose to link back to Think Progress’s report on the matter.

And thus in the modern left’s eyes, a Four Star General who has served his country for decades becomes “an ass-kissing little chickensh*t.”  And once again, the rest of the country is left to wonder about our nation’s far left: Have they no decency?
